Workplace Discrimination

For the past year, issues related to workplace discrimination cost over $400 million. The total cost is much higher, though. The money needed to replace an employee is in the range of billions. EEOC addresses all incoming complaints. The organization fights against discrimination under the 1964 Civil Rights Act. The act guarantees "equal access to employment without considering race, color, sex, national origin."
